Cher is mourning the loss of her former partner, Val Kilmer, who passed away at 65 due to pneumonia on April 1. Among the many heartfelt tributes, the singer and actress shared an emotional message remembering him as a brilliant artist and a great friend.

Cher pays tribute to Val Kilmer with a sweet post

Taking to social media, Cher expressed her grief with a brief yet touching message. “VALUS,” the music icon wrote on X (formerly Twitter) on April 2, adding, “Will miss u.”

Cher fondly recalled their time together, describing Val Kilmer as “funny, crazy, pain in the ass, GREAT FRIEND.” The icon also praised his exceptional talent, highlighting his performance as Mark Twain, seemingly in Tom Sawyer & Huckleberry Finn (2014) and in the play Citizen Twain (2016). She further admired his courage, noting that he was “brave” throughout his illness.

VALUSWill miss u,U Were Funny,crazy,pain in the ass,GREAT FRIEND,kids?U,BRILLIANT as Mark Twain,BRAVE here during ur sickness

— Cher (@cher) April 2, 2025

For those unaware, Cher and Val Kilmer first crossed paths at a birthday party in the ’80s, forming a friendship before their relationship turned romantic. Reflecting on their bond in a 2021 interview with People, the singer shared, “We became friends because we laughed at the same things constantly. He would sleep over and it was just a friendship [at first].”

Cher and Val Kilmer’s relationship was also a mix of passion and respect for each other’s artistic abilities. “It went from madly in love and laughing hysterically to respecting each other’s ability,” she quipped. However, their strong personalities sometimes caused friction. Cher described them as “alpha males.”

Despite their romantic relationship ending, Cher and Val Kilmer remained close friends. The latter even credited her with supporting him through his battle with throat cancer, which he was diagnosed with in 2015. Cher admitted she was surprised at how they managed to maintain their friendship over the years. “I don’t know how we stayed friends, we just did. We didn’t try. We just were.”
